I have just got my 64gb iPad and was wondering if I could charge it using the new iPhone 4 plug? the new plug is much smaller and portable. Anyone?

The iPad chargers are 10W, and the iPhone/iPod ones are only 5W. So it'll take twice as long with the iPhone/iPod one.
